Pure Cyprus’ name might, in the end be a little bit of a misnomer – after all, there are plenty of options here beyond purely kebabs. That said, what kebabs are on offer are superb, with traditional and beautifully prepared and presented sheftalia, loukanika, pastourma, chicken souvla and more. Reflecting the sun-kissed island provenance of this north London Greek and Mediterranean restaurant, there are also a host of delicious grilled seafood options: grilled sea bass Cyprus-style, marinated and battered calamari, and chargrilled octopus tossed in olive oil, garlic and Greek mountain oregano. Again, Pure Cyprus’ title is betrayed by the other specialty on offer. On regular evenings, this north London restaurant tucked down Goodwin Street in Finsbury Park, moments from the station, transforms into a venue, hosting top Greek musicians such as the world-famous Haris Alexiou. Finish your traditional Greek feast and snug up with a Cypriot coffee and watch the show.
